Ranji Trophy : Kerala won by 9 wickets

by Janam Web Desk
Nov 22, 2018, 06:52 pm IST
in Kerala, Sports

Kolkata : Kerala won by 9 wickets against Bengal in Ranji Trophy. Basil Thampy and Sandeep Varyar from two innings took 7 wickets made the victory of Kerala easy.

Kerala took the ground for bating with a target of 41 runs in the second innings achieved their score with the sacrifice of 1 wicket. Kerala lose the wicket of Jalaj Saxena, who scored 26 runs in the second innings. Saxena’s century in the first innings was a stunning performance gifted Kerala with an edge over Bengal.

Bengal could score only 147 runs in the first innings. Basil Thampy took 4 wickets while M D Nitheesh took 3 wickets, dismissing Bengal’s five batsman without any runs to the gallery. Anustup Majumdar with 53 runs and Abhishek Kumar Raman with 40 runs were the only worthwhile performances from team Bengal.

Only four batsman managed to secured a two digit score for Bengal.

Out of 3 matches, Kerala managed to be at the first place with 13 points. Saurashtra and Gujrat are at second place with 9 points.
